英文摘要 | A facile and efficient protocol for the synthesis of sulfur substituted-cyclopyrophosphate of cIDPRE (P-S(1)-cIDPRE) was developed. The key step was the cyclization process which was completed by the sulfur substituted cyclization precursor 1b via the one-pot phosphoramidite strategy. (C) 2014 Zhen-Jun Yang.
